About this item

  • QUALITY CONSTRUCTION: Knife guard is created with a one piece, sturdy polystyrene construction for unmatched durability
  • SUPERIOR DESIGN: This blade guard completely covers for safe store and transport of your knives, and edge protection ensures knife blades stay sharp and in perfect condition
  • SURE FIT: Knife guard measures 8 x 2 inches and fits knife size 7-8 inches; Ideal for Cleaver, Gyuto, Nakiri, Santoku, or Chef's Knives
  • EASY CARE: To maximize the performance and longevity of your Mercer knife guards, wash by hand with warm water and mild soap; rinse and dry completely with a soft towel. Can also be placed in dishwasher

Excellent knife edge protector

Kevin COctober 1, 2024✓ Verified purchase

These knife covers do their job excellent! They are easy to use,and most importantly they protect your knife blade,from hitting other knives and utensils if you store your knife in a drawer. Knicks in the edge are not a worry,and that is good because it takes a lot of time and work to grind the knicks out on a whet stone diamond plates work quicker,but still take longer than a routine sharpening. In the long run you will recoup your purchase price by not having to replace your knife. I cover all my blades to keep them in top condition. My advice is save your knives buy these covers.
